Naval Stores: Why We're Called Tarheels!
📅 Monday, October 7 at 7:00 PM 📍 Upstairs at Royal James
Ever wonder why North Carolinians are called "Tarheels"? Join us for a fascinating journey into NC's first major industry!
Local historian Jim McKee will explore how North Carolina led the world in tar production, with the majority shipping out through Brunswick. Discover the story of naval stores and everything derived from the mighty longleaf pine tree.
